Car dealers still seeking reimbursement for EVs sold under old rebates program

A Kia Niro electric vehicle charges on Saturday, April 19, 2025, in Newport, R.I. THE CANADIAN PRESS/AP, Alyssa Goodman

OTTAWA - The reborn federal electric vehicle rebate program is set to launch today — but some of Canada's auto dealers say they're still out tens of thousands dollars from the last one.

Starting today, ºÃÉ«tvs can access up to $5,000 in government rebates toward the purchase of new electric vehicles that cost less than $50,000. Plug-in hybrids will be eligible for $2,500 in subsidies.
